KTGY Designs Jordan Downs Redevelopment in Los Angeles

Architecture firm KTGY has designed the Kalmia Rose and Cypress View residential buildings, situated in Los Angeles' Jordan Downs area. The project aimed to transform the historic housing site into a safe and connected urban village. The new developments emphasize community and safety.

Originally constructed as wartime workforce housing and later repurposed for public housing, Jordan Downs faced disrepair by the turn of the century. In 2010, the Housing Authority of the City of Los Angeles (HACLA) initiated a significant redevelopment plan.

As part of this plan, KTGY, in partnership with BRIDGE Housing, designed 167 units across two sites, Kalmia Rose and Cypress View. The design process incorporated community feedback, focusing on residents' needs and the site's history. The arrangement of buildings and common areas prioritized livability and security.

The design fosters visual connections between private balconies, shared amenities, and public park spaces. This creates a continuum from private to public, enhancing resident well-being and fostering a sense of community. The redevelopment also includes new retail spaces and recreational facilities.
